Porcelain Dental Crowns
What exactly are dental crowns? A dental crown is essentially a “cap” used to cover a damaged tooth. It can be used to fix a tooth’s shape, size, and/or appearance.
Why would you wear a dental crown? If you have a weak, fractured, broken or decaying tooth, a dental crown is probably the solution for you. It can also act as a color correction tool and give you the cosmetic changes you desire.

How are dental crowns placed? The standard procedure for placing dental crowns begins with numbing your teeth and procuring dental impressions of the teeth and jaw. This ensures that your crown properly matches with the color and shape of your other teeth, jaw and face. Once the right color and fit is determined, it will seamlessly blend in with your other teeth.
